Survivors of Typhoon Rai in the Philippines have filed a lawsuit against Shell for the impact of climate change, seeking compensation for the victims of the storm.

Survivors of Typhoon Rai, which caused over 400 deaths in the Philippines in 2021, have filed a lawsuit in London against Shell, accusing it of failing to take responsibility for the impact of climate change. NGOs like Greenpeace argue that this lawsuit represents an important step in the global movement to challenge the impunity of oil companies. Courts in Germany have already recognized the global responsibility of energy companies for damages related to greenhouse gas emissions. The lawsuit was filed on behalf of 103 survivors seeking compensation for their losses. Shell has rejected the allegations, deeming them unfounded and stating that it is focused on reducing emissions. The Philippines, affected by frequent tropical storms, remains one of the most vulnerable countries to climate change.
